Dialysis-Registered Nurse/Full-Time - Pecos, United States - Reeves County Hospital
Description
The hemodialysis Registered Nurse is proficient in providing hemodialysis therapies to patients with acute or chronic renal failure in the inpatient and outpatient setting. The Registered Nurse works under the supervision of the Nurse Supervisor, Administrator and Medical Director. The hemodialysis Registered Nurse must possess the physical capabilities to successfully perform the job stated in the physical requirements. The hemodialysis Registered Nurse must promote, support and adhere to all policies outlined in the Employee Handbook and assist the unit management team in achieving quality, patient satisfaction, staff development, business management, teamwork, culture and employee satisfaction.
Requirements
2. Ability to foster an environment of cooperation, collaboration, and teamwork.
3. Demonstrates ability to perform technical skills for the Hemodialysis including the patient's treatment, reuse, and water treatment facility and emergency procedures, as determined by the competency assessment program.
4. Delivers age specific care to assigned patients as prescribed, including all aspects of the hemodialysis procedure specifically trained to perform in accordance to state licensure.
5. Demonstrates ability to work with any patient or staff, regardless of race, gender, disease process, life-style, religious or cultural beliefs, or treatment.
6. Obtains, writes, transcribes and notes physician's orders as needed, and follows through appropriately.
7. Initiates, monitors, and discontinues dialysis treatments according to established procedures.
8. Assesses patients' pre/post treatment and reports problems to the Charge Nurse or Dialysis Director.
9. Establishes priorities of care, both emergent and non-emergent.
10. Develops and assimilates theoretical and technical knowledge with observations, assessment, and communication skills to detect dialysis and non-dialysis related problems.
11. Recognizes and utilizes opportunities for patient and family education and training.
12. Maintains a safe environment for self, patients and staff by utilizing proper body mechanics and following universal infection control precautions and cleaning procedures under OSHA regulations.
13. Dialyze isolation patients utilizing isolation precautions and prescribed procedures.
14. Assesses patient's pre/post treatment and reports problems.
15. Performs hemodialysis access care according to established procedures.
16. Administers and documents medications as authorized by a physician and as further authorized or limited by the Texas Board of Nursing
17. Reports any significant information or change in patient condition to Charge Nurse or Dialysis Director and physician.
18. Documents clearly, completely, and accurately all pertinent information on record.
19. Participates in the formulation, update, and revision of nursing care plans, including long and short-term goals, according to established guidelines.
20. Performs or assists in the establishment and performance of all emergency operational procedures, including the evacuation of patients in the event of a fire and/or disaster.
21. Obtains blood samples and other specimens as ordered.
22. Demonstrates ability to work with peritoneal dialysis patients and perform according to established procedures.
23. Assesses, evaluates, and recommends patients and their assistants (where applicable) for home training program.
24. Effectively performs reuse of dialyzes and properly documents per policy.
25. Assesses patient treatment outcomes related to the use of reprocessed dialyzer in conjunction with dialysis adequacy, and implements prescribed changes.
26. Performs pre- and post-treatment physical and mental assessment
